What is Soil Compaction and Why is it a Problem?
Soil compaction occurs when soil particles are pressed together tightly, reducing the space between them. This process decreases pore space, which is essential for holding water, air, and nutrients. Without sufficient pore space, the grass roots cannot absorb what they need to thrive.
Common Causes of Soil Compaction
- Heavy Foot Traffic: Frequent walking, playing, or driving on the lawn compresses the soil.
- Clay Soil: Clay soils are naturally dense and prone to compaction.
- Improper Watering: Overwatering or allowing soil to dry out completely can lead to compaction.
Understanding these causes can help you identify areas in your lawn that are more likely to suffer from soil compaction.
1. Identify Compacted Areas in Your Lawn
The first step in fixing soil compaction is identifying where it's happening. Not all parts of your lawn may be compacted, so it’s important to locate specific problem areas.
- Visual Cues: Look for areas with sparse or patchy grass, bare spots, or excess moss growth.
- Soil Test: Try sticking a garden fork or screwdriver into the soil. If it's difficult to penetrate, the soil is likely compacted.

2. Aerate Your Lawn to Alleviate Compaction
Aeration is one of the best ways to fix compacted soil. Aerating the lawn helps loosen the soil, allowing water, air, and nutrients to reach the roots. There are two main types of aeration methods: core aeration and spike aeration.
- Core Aeration: A core aerator removes small plugs of soil, creating holes that help relieve compaction.
- Spike Aeration: A spike aerator pokes holes in the soil without removing plugs, although it’s less effective than core aeration.

3. Timing Your Aeration for Best Results
When you aerate your lawn is just as important as the method you use. Aerating at the wrong time can stress the grass and limit results.
- Cool-Season Grasses: Aerate in early spring or early fall when the grass is actively growing.
- Warm-Season Grasses: Aerate in late spring or early summer.

8. Test Soil pH and Correct Imbalances
Soil pH can impact compaction, as certain pH levels can encourage hard soil conditions. Knowing your soil's pH helps you make necessary adjustments.
- Testing: Use a soil pH tester to determine the pH of your soil. Lawn grasses typically thrive in soil with a pH between 6.0 and 7.0.
- Adjusting pH: If the pH is too low (acidic), add lime to raise it. If too high (alkaline), add sulfur.

11. Install Drainage Solutions for Waterlogged Lawns
Poor drainage can lead to soil compaction as waterlogged soil compresses over time. Installing a drainage system can help manage excess water and keep the soil from becoming hard.
- French Drains: French drains are underground pipes that redirect water away from compacted areas.
- Dry Wells: Install dry wells to allow excess water to collect and gradually soak into the ground.

16. Topdress with Sand or Compost for Better Drainage
Topdressing involves adding a thin layer of sand or compost over the lawn, which can help improve drainage and soil structure. Sand, in particular, helps break up clay soil, making it less prone to compaction.
- Application: Spread ¼ to ½ inch of sand or compost evenly over the lawn.
- Benefits: Topdressing aids in drainage, root growth, and overall soil health.
